From 1f06701969a43ea184e2914b2d3ff0fa9ad18c7e Mon Sep 17 00:00:00 2001 From: Andreas Eversberg Date: Sat, 3 Dec 2022 12:36:27 +0100 Subject: [PATCH] Add more log levels to logging --- logging.c | 42 ++++++++++++++++++++++++++++++++++++------ logging.h | 4 ++++ 2 files changed, 40 insertions(+), 6 deletions(-) diff --git a/logging.c b/logging.c index 7c7a69f..72f6ac9 100644 --- a/logging.c +++ b/logging.c @@ -6,20 +6,50 @@ static const struct log_info_cat log_categories[] = { [DV5] = { .name = "DV5", .description = "V5 protocol", - .color = "\033[1;33m", - .enabled = 1, .loglevel = LOGL_DEBUG, + .color = "\033[0;31m", + .enabled = 1, .loglevel = LOGL_INFO, }, [DV5CTRL] = { .name = "DV5CTRL", .description = "V5 control protocol", - .color = "\033[0;35m", - .enabled = 1, .loglevel = LOGL_DEBUG, + .color = "\033[1;36m", + .enabled = 1, .loglevel = LOGL_INFO, + }, + [DV5PROV] = { + .name = "DV5PROV", + .description = "V5 re-provisioning protocol", + .color = "\033[1;37m", + .enabled = 1, .loglevel = LOGL_INFO, + }, + [DV5PORT] = { + .name = "DV5PORT", + .description = "V5 port control protocol", + .color = "\033[1;33m", + .enabled = 1, .loglevel = LOGL_INFO, + }, + [DV5PSTN] = { + .name = "DV5PSTN", + .description = "V5 PSTN protocol", + .color = "\033[0;37m", + .enabled = 1, .loglevel = LOGL_INFO, + }, + [DV5MGMT] = { + .name = "DV5MGMT", + .description = "V5 management", + .color = "\033[1;32m", + .enabled = 1, .loglevel = LOGL_INFO, }, [DV5EF] = { .name = "DV5EF", .description = "V5 envelop frame", - .color = "\033[1;34m", - .enabled = 1, .loglevel = LOGL_DEBUG, + .color = "\033[1;31m", + .enabled = 1, .loglevel = LOGL_INFO, + }, + [DPH] = { + .name = "DPH", + .description = "PH-socket", + .color = "\033[0;33m", + .enabled = 1, .loglevel = LOGL_INFO, }, }; diff --git a/logging.h b/logging.h index c9f607b..379fe93 100644 --- a/logging.h +++ b/logging.h @@ -5,6 +5,10 @@ enum { DV5, DV5CTRL, + DV5PROV, + DV5PORT, + DV5PSTN, + DV5MGMT, DV5EF, };